In Revenue Operations, our mission is to give the go-to-market organization systems it can trust — fast to use, accurate by default, and built to scale ahead of the business. The Business Systems team owns the platforms that carry a deal from first touch to booked order..  . . We’re looking for a Lead Business Systems Engineer to build in that lead-to-order stack: marketing automation, sales engagement, CRM, quoting and deal management, contracting and e-signature, and the handoff into ERP and billing. You won’t own the target architecture — you’ll know it cold and build inside it. That means designing and shipping complex applications and solutions on Salesforce and connected platforms, standing up integrations that hold under load, and taking on the technical debt that slows everyone else down. This is a hands-on role: your week ends with something in production, not a diagram..  . . Responsibilities. :.  . . . Know our.  lead-to-order . architecture better than anyone.  — data models, integration patterns, automation, and security model — and . build within it rather than around i. t.  . . Design and build complex applications and solutions on Salesforce and connected platforms — declarative automation, Apex and Lightning components where . warranted. , and supporting data models.  . . Take on our most critical technical debt: untangle brittle automation, . consolidate.  redundant objects and fields, and replace workarounds with designs the next engineer can maintain.  . . Serve as technical lead on the build for.  cross-functional systems projects . — requirements, . testing, and . cutover.  —.  including platform migrations and new tool rollouts.  . . Build . and . maintain.  the integrations and APIs that move data between marketing, sales, contracting, and finance systems — and keep them observable, tested, and documented.  . . Build to our governance and security standards: environment strategy, release management, and.  logical data segmentation (role-based access, field-level security, routing) for regulated and federal business.  . . Partner with Sales, Marketing, Finance, Legal, Customer Experience, and IT Security to t. urn.  process requirements into . working solutions.  — and . flag.  when a request solves today’s problem at tomorrow’s expense.  . . Build with AI capabilities inside.  GTM workflows — agents, CRM-connected assistants, and automation — with the validation discipline to make their outputs decision-ready. . Act as a senior technical resource for the Business Systems team — hands-on troubleshooting, . code.  and . config review. , and raising the bar on documentation.  and change management. . .
